Double Glazed Window Repairs

Double glazing can develop issues in time, like an air bubble between the glass or frames that are rotting. These issues are simple to fix and could be less expensive than you expected.

Check with the company where you purchased it to see whether there is a warranty. You should also try to solve any issues you encounter yourself.

Sealing

Window seals, also known as uPVC window seals, play an crucial roles in the insulation of double-glazed windows. Insufficient seals can cause drafts, condensation, and other issues. Seals that have been damaged can be repaired or even replaced to improve the efficiency of your double-glazing.

The leakage of water between glass panes is a typical sign of double-glazed windows that require to be sealed. This can cause stains, damage the frames of the windows, and also increase your energy costs. Moisture between glass can also cause a fog that may change in accordance with temperature and humidity levels.

It is best to contact the installer who installed your double-glazed windows if you think your window seals aren't working properly. They can visit your home and reseal damaged areas, which can be less expensive than replacing the entire window unit. Check your warranty paperwork to determine if the company that installed your double-glazed windows might be still under warranty. This will save you money in the long run on repairs or replacements.

A double-glazed window repair technician will make use of various tools to fix your windows that have broken, such as gasket rollers to help push the new seals into the proper position. These tools will also make it easier to get an airtight seal, which is vital for your windows' functionality.

Glass

Double-glazed windows are composed of two panes, with an air space between them. The air is usually filled with a gas, such as Krypton or argon that hinders the passage of heat through your windows. This helps to keep your home at a pleasant temperature without putting too much strain on your cooling and heating system. If one of your double glazed windows becomes broken or cracked, you'll want to repair it as quickly as possible.

Usually replacing the glass in your double glazed window is the most effective way to fix it. However, it's important to understand that fixing a double-paned windows requires more than simply replacing the glass. It also requires fixing the seal that makes your window function as it should. This is the reason it's better to call in an expert for double glazing repair rather than doing it yourself.

Double glazing can last for years with proper maintenance, but there are problems that do occur. It isn't uncommon for these issues to decrease the effectiveness of double-glazed doors and windows, as well as make them look unsightly. There are a variety of ways in which these problems can be resolved at a low cost, so you don't need to replace your windows entirely.

A common problem that many double-glazed windows suffer from is misting. This occurs when the seal around a glass panel fails allowing moisture-laden air be able to get into the glass panes. This can cause your window to become cloudy, or even damp. It also reduces the insulation of double-glazed windows.

Hardware

Double-glazed windows can face a number of problems over time. These can include issues with seals, water ingress, and foggy glass. Many people believe they should replace their entire window whenever these issues occur, the good news is that most of them can be repaired without the need for an entirely new installation.

The first step in repairing double-glazed windows is to remove the old pane. This must be done with care to avoid further damage to the glass. The next step is to clean any paint or sealants from the edges of the glass. This can be done with the help of a putty knife or scraper. Once the old pane is removed, the new one can be placed in the frame, and a new layer of sealant can be applied.

If the window is still under warranty, it might be possible to convince the manufacturer to replace the glass unit for free. If not, it is worth getting a professional to inspect the window and make any repairs needed.

While the glass is an important part of a double glazed window, the hardware is also essential to ensure that it works correctly. The sash as well as the balance are used to open and shut the window. These parts could cause issues with the window and can even pose a safety risk. For double glazing repair seek out a professional if the sash and balance are damaged.

Condensation in between the panes is a different issue with double-glazed windows. It occurs when warm air comes in contact with cooler window panes. This is a natural phenomenon but it could cause water to get in and cause decay. To avoid this issue, you must install a proper ventilation system inside your home.
